Uddi-architecture

提供:Dev Guides
移動先:案内検索

UDDI-技術アーキテクチャ

UDDIの技術アーキテクチャは3つの部分で構成されています-

UDDIデータモデル

UDDIデータモデルは、ビジネスとWebサービスを記述するためのXMLスキーマです。 データモデルの詳細については、「UDDIデータモデル」の章を参照してください。

UDDI API仕様

これは、UDDIデータを検索および公開するためのAPIの仕様です。

UDDIクラウドサービス

これらは、UDDI仕様の実装を提供し、スケジュールに基づいてすべてのデータを同期するオペレーターサイトです。

UDDIアーキテクチャ

パブリッククラウドとも呼ばれるUDDIビジネスレジストリ(UBR)は、複数のノードから構築された概念的に単一のシステムであり、レプリケーションによってデータが同期されます。

現在のクラウドサービスは、論理的に集中化されているが、物理的に分散されたディレクトリを提供します。 つまり、1つのルートノードに送信されたデータは、他のすべてのルートノードに自動的に複製されます。 現在、データ複製は24時間ごとに発生します。

UDDIクラウドサービスは現在、MicrosoftとIBMによって提供されています。 Aribaはもともとオペレーターを提供することも計画していましたが、それ以来コミットメントから遠ざかりました。 Hewlett-Packardを含む他の会社からの追加のオペレーターが近い将来に計画されています。

プライベートUDDIレジストリを設定することもできます。 たとえば、大企業では、すべての内部Webサービスを登録するために、独自のプライベートUDDIレジストリを設定できます。 これらのレジストリはルートUDDIノードと自動的に同期されないため、UDDIクラウドの一部とは見なされません。